Q: What new AI features did Apple introduce at their developer conference?
Apple unveiled Apple Intelligence, a suite of generative AI capabilities aimed at enhancing user-device interactions. Key features include an upgraded Siri that can understand and remember conversations, integrate deeply with user data like calendars and emails, and perform complex tasks more efficiently. This initiative is expected to redefine personal assistant technology.
Q: How is Apple's AI approach different from its competitors?
Apple's AI strategy emphasizes on-device processing to enhance security and privacy, reducing reliance on cloud-based data handling. This approach aligns with Apple's brand focus on user privacy and differentiates it from competitors. Additionally, Apple reframes AI as 'Apple Intelligence,' reinforcing its unique branding and technological ethos.
Q: Why is Southwest Airlines under scrutiny by Elliott Management?
Elliott Management, an activist investor, criticizes Southwest Airlines for outdated strategies and poor execution, particularly after a significant operational failure in 2022. They advocate for modernization and leadership changes to revitalize the airline's profitability and competitive edge, as its stock has underperformed since the pandemic.

Q: How has the co-working industry evolved post-WeWork's decline?
The co-working industry is adapting with new business models as competitors like Industrious take over former WeWork spaces. Unlike WeWork's unsustainable leasing model, Industrious partners with landlords for shared revenue, reducing risk. This shift reflects a broader industry trend towards flexible, sustainable co-working solutions amid changing work dynamics.
Q: What challenges does Martha's Vineyard face regarding cannabis supply?
Martha's Vineyard is experiencing a cannabis shortage due to regulatory complexities of transporting marijuana across federal waters, despite being legal in Massachusetts. The island's dispensaries are running out of stock, highlighting the challenges of maintaining supply chains for cannabis in geographically isolated areas without federal legal clarity.
